Crouched in front of me was dad in his human form. He smiled softly, wrapping me into a bear hug as I sobbed on his shoulder.

"Sourpatch, I am so sorry I didn't realise how loud I was." I could feel his chest vibrating as my head was rested on it. He meant it - the first time he realised I was scared of loud noises he decided to take me to the cinema every bonfire night. It was really thoughtful of him really.

By the time I'd calmed down a bit and finished my toast, it was time to get ready for school. Dad didn't exactly care if I was late but I didn't like it. He hated the entire school but apparently sent me there because he made an "arrangement he couldn't back out of". Wasn't it his job to put people into those situations? Not that I agreed with it but he always acted... off when I brought it up. He never even dropped me off he just ordered a random soul to do it, or someone who worked for him if he was in a rush.

After I had grabbed my bag and coat and hugged dad goodbye I left the house. Sure enough, Akio was there in his car with a bored expression on his face. He hated me more than words could express, but was dad's right hand man so here he was.

"Hey kid, get in the back I need to be quick okay?" He didn't expect or need and answer. He didn't care either. He switched on the engine, narrowing his eyes as I scrambled into the back, hatred radiating off him like the fires of hell that the car was zooming past.

After what felt like an hour but must have been ten minutes at the most, he pulled up outside the school. "Get out of my car," he snapped. He was late. Carefully, I thanked him before darting towards the school - I was late too. 

The corridors were almost empty except for a few people making out by the lockers. Eww. As I snuck into registration I breathed a sigh of relief - Ms Tobain was facing the board, spouting some junk about graffiti in the boys toilets. When she turned around she looked at me, frowning.

"Scarlett were you here the whole time?" I nodded earnestly as she shook her head and continued, "Anyway, we have a new student here today and she appears to be running late." The entire class excluding me snickered just as a girl with bright magenta hair in a plait burst into the classroom.

"Sorry I'm late!"

"Ah she's finally here. Everyone this is Adelaide. Adelaide, go sit next to Scarlett." As this came out the entire class fell silent. Tia stuck up her hand.

"Miss, can she sit next to me as Freya's ill?" Sighing, the teacher nodded. Bright red in the face, Adelaide slid into the seat next to Tia.

"Okay everybody, register time so be quiet - Adrian that means you - and we're running late so shush."
